How to write 1,375 in Roman numerals

To write 1,375 in Roman numerals, combine M (1,000), CCC (300), LXX (70) and V (5) to get MCCCLXXV.

The numeral MCCCLXXV is read from left to right, from the largest value to the smallest, adding each symbol as you go.
